MEMO — Regional Sales Review

Hi finance folks, quick recap from the Vellmore region review. Q3 numbers came in a touch soft, mostly because the Brenhall distributors pushed orders into October. Margins on the Corvet line actually improved, so Petra Lindqvist's team deserves a nod there. We'll need updated rebate accruals by Friday, and please flag anything odd in the Dunmarsh accounts. Nothing alarming overall, just timing noise. The strategic piece we discussed with leadership is summarized confidentially below.

confidential, taduf-hawep: Headcount on the Eliir team goes from 42 to 74 by the end of January. Gross margin on Eliir came in at 61 percent against a plan of 25 percent.

Context: Ardenfell line margins slipped three points over two quarters. Drivers: input steel costs, aggressive discounting at the Westmoor branch, and a stale price book. Proposal: uplift list prices four percent, tighten discount authority to regional level, sunset the two lowest-margin SKUs. Risk: volume loss at Halverton accounts, estimated under two percent. Decision requested at Thursday's review. Modelling assumptions are in the appendix pack. The commercial reasoning leadership wants kept close is noted directly below.

board note of tajop-yajof: The finance team signed off on a budget of $77.6 million for Project Pramir.

The Findrel ranking service now weights recency at 0.35 after the Harborview experiment showed stale results dominating the top five slots. Field boosts live in the tuning manifest; change them only through a reviewed merge, since manual edits bypass the replay harness. Before the sync, run the offline evaluation suite against last week's query log snapshot and bring the NDCG deltas. The evaluation harness authenticates against the Findrel staging endpoint, and you'll need the service key below to run it.

app token of fajop-fahif = qvz4-AnML